Cannot initialize arrays using this syntax
WebArrays can be initialized during declaration True Values are placed between curly braces Example 1: double sales [5] = { 12.25, 32.50, 16.90, 23, 45.68} Statement : int list [10] = {0}; Declares an array of 10 components and initializes all of them to zero The statement (an example of partial initialization of an array during declaration): WebSep 6, 2024 · Approach 1: Using shorthand declaration: In Go language, arrays can also declare using shorthand declaration. It is more flexible than the above declaration. Syntax: array_name:= [length]Type {item1, item2, item3,...itemN} Example: Go package main import "fmt" func main () { arr:= [4]string{"geek", "gfg", "Geeks1231", "GeeksforGeeks"}
Cannot initialize arrays using this syntax
Did you know?
WebFeb 13, 2011 · The proper way to initialize a multidimensional array in C or C++ is int arr [2] [5] = { {1,8,12,20,25}, {5,9,13,24,26}}; You can use this same trick to initialize even higher-dimensional arrays if you want. Also, be careful in your initial code - you were trying to use 1-indexed offsets into the array to initialize it. WebSep 8, 2011 · You can use the following syntax to do this: var words = new [] { "apple", "strawberry", "grape", "peach" }; Share Follow answered Sep 8, 2011 at 16:34 Brent M. Spell 2,237 22 14 Add a comment 5 Probably because you are not giving it any type, eg. is it array, list, or some other collection.
WebUnfortunately there is no way to initialize array members till C++0x. You could use a std::vector and push_back the Foo instances in the constructor body. You could give Foo a default constructor (might be private and making Baz a friend). You could use an array object that is copyable (boost or std::tr1) and initialize from a static array: WebOct 16, 2024 · 1) string literal initializer for character and wide character arrays 2) comma-separated list of constant (until C99) expressions that are initializers for array elements, optionally using array designators of the form [ constant-expression ] = (since C99) 3) empty initializer empty-initializes every element of the array
Webarray = ('1'..'3').to_a # parentheses are required # or array = *('1'..'3') # parentheses not required, but included for clarity . For arrays of whitespace-delimited strings, you can use Percent String syntax: array = %w[ 1 2 3 ] You can also pass a block to Array.new to determine what the value for each entry will be: array = Array.new(3) { i ... WebIn Java, we can initialize arrays during declaration. For example, //declare and initialize and array int[] age = {12, 4, 5, 2, 5}; Here, we have created an array named age and initialized it with the values inside the curly …
WebSep 29, 2024 · You could also initialize dictionaries and other associative containers using the following syntax. Notice that instead of indexer syntax, with parentheses and an assignment, it uses an object with multiple values: var moreNumbers = new Dictionary { {19, "nineteen" }, {23, "twenty-three" }, {42, "forty-two" } };
WebUsing nested braces to initialize dimensions and elements in a dimension selectively. In the following example, only the first eight elements of the array grid are explicitly initialized. The remaining four elements that are not explicitly initialized are automatically initialized to zero. static short grid[3] [4] = {8, 6, 4, 1, 9, 3, 1, 1}; shareef o\u0027neal instagramWebThe ARRAY statement defines a set of elements that you plan to process as a group. You refer to elements of the array by the array name and subscript. Because you usually want to process more than one element in an array, arrays are often referenced within DO groups. poop from diabetic dogsWebInitializing arrays. You cannot initialize arrays using only Liquid. You can, however, use the split filter to break a string into an array of substrings. EmptyDrop. An EmptyDrop object is returned if you try to access a deleted object. In the example below, page_1, page_2 and page_3 are all EmptyDrop objects: poop from butt definitionWeb2. Couple of things, as people have said regular arrays in Java must be declared with a "new" statement as well as a size. You can have an empty array if you want, but it will be of size 0. Now, if you want a dynamic array you can use an ArrayList. Its syntax is as follows: ArrayList = new ArrayList poop from your buttWebJun 6, 2013 · You can write: auto z = int {}; because int {} is a valid initializer. Once one realizes this, the next attempt would be: auto z = int [5] {}; Note that your int y [5] does not have any initializer. If it had then you would have jumped straight here. Unfortunately this does not work either for obscure syntax reasons. poop friendly foodsWebOct 16, 2024 · 3) empty initializer empty-initializes every element of the array. Arrays of known size and arrays of unknown size may be initialized, but not VLAs (since C99)(until C23). A VLA can only be empty-initialized. (since C23) All array elements that are not initialized explicitly are empty-initialized . poop frogWebMay 31, 2012 · Initialization means providing some initial value to the variable being created at the same time when it is being created. ie: in the same code statement. Example: int array [10] = {0,1,2,3,4,5,6,7,8,9}; //Case 2:Complete Initialization int array [10]; //Case 3:No Initialization The quoted paragraph describes the behavior for Case 3. poop from people